Optimal Timing for Shower Installations
Choosing the optimal time for shower installations can influence project efficiency and quality. Factors such as weather conditions, home renovation schedules, and availability of contractors play a role in determining the best period for installation work.
Spring and summer months often provide better conditions for installation due to milder weather, reducing delays caused by cold or rain.
Planning installation during periods of home renovation can streamline project management and coordination with other upgrades.
Scheduling during off-peak seasons may offer more flexibility in contractor availability and potentially lower costs.
Certain times of the year may ensure quicker access to materials needed for shower installations, avoiding delays.
